Colm O'Hare
A Hot Press contributor since the early 1990s Colm’s work has also appeared on the pages of the Evening Herald, the Irish Independent and Melody Maker, among other publications. In his teens, he played guitar in local bands in the Howth area, which also included the likes of Gravedigger, Jack Dublin and Waterboy Steve Wickham, while he once organised a school concert that featured the future U2 on the bill. A regular radio contributor, he’s one of the Hot Press Radio Nova Rock Report team and hosted his own midnight show on Dublin radio station, Anna Livia. A fan of the original Social Networking site – i.e. the pub, he has written frequently on the increasingly well-organised war on alcohol and is one of the few people on the planet who doesn’t (yet) own a smartphone!
